adb从android手机中提取apk

使用ADB从Android手机中提取APK的完整步骤

在这篇文章中,我们将介绍如何使用ADB(Android Debug Bridge)从Android手机中提取APK文件。这个过程对开发者和测试人员来说非常重要,特别是在进行应用测试及数据备份的时候。

总体流程

首先,我们来看一下整个操作的步骤,并以表格的形式呈现:

步骤描述
1. 安装ADB工具下载并安装Android SDK或ADB工具。
2. 打开开发者选项在Android设备上启用开发者选项和USB调试。
3. 连接设备使用USB线连接Android设备与电脑。
4. 获取APK路径使用ADB命令查找要提取的APK文件的路径。
5. 提取APK文件使用ADB命令将APK文件提取到本地电脑上。
流程图

安装ADB工具打开开发者选项连接设备获取APK路径提取APK文件

每一步的具体操作
1. 安装ADB工具

首先,你需要在电脑上安装ADB工具。可以通过下载Android SDK(推荐)或者直接下载只包含ADB的工具包。安装完成后,请确保将其路径添加到系统环境变量中,这样你可以在任何地方使用ADB命令。

2. 打开开发者选项

在你的Android设备上,前往“设置”,找到“关于手机”选项。连续点击“版本号”七次,直到提示你已经启用开发者选项。然后回到设置菜单,找到“开发者选项”,开启USB调试。

3. 连接设备

使用USB线将Android设备连接至电脑。可能需要在设备上回弹授权,允许USB调试。

4. 获取APK路径

打开终端或命令提示符,输入以下命令以确认设备已正确连接:

adb devices

    这条命令会列出所有连接的设备。如果你的设备在列表中,接下来的步骤就可以执行了。

    现在,使用以下命令获取已安装应用的列表,包括其包名和路径:

    adb shell pm list packages
    

      这将列出所有已安装的应用。如果你想获取某个特定应用的详细信息(以获取其APK路径),可以用以下命令:

      adb shell pm path com.example.app
      

        确保将com.example.app替换为你想提取的应用的包名。这条命令会返回应用APK的路径。

        5. 提取APK文件

        现在你可以使用以下命令将APK文件复制到你的电脑上:

        adb pull /data/app/com.example.app/base.apk ./app.apk
        
        • 1.

        在这里,将/data/app/com.example.app/base.apk替换为之前获取的APK路径,./app.apk为你想保存的位置。

        旅行图

        总结

        在这篇文章中,我们详细介绍了如何使用ADB从Android手机中提取APK文件。通过上述步骤,你不仅能成功提取APK,还能够掌握基本的ADB命令使用技巧。希望这些信息能够帮助到你,祝你在Android开发和测试的旅程中一切顺利!

        评论
        添加红包

        请填写红包祝福语或标题

        红包个数最小为10个

        红包金额最低5元

        当前余额3.43前往充值 >
        需支付:10.00
        成就一亿技术人!
        领取后你会自动成为博主和红包主的粉丝 规则
        hope_wisdom
        发出的红包
        实付
        使用余额支付
        点击重新获取
        扫码支付
        钱包余额 0

        抵扣说明:

        1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
        2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

        余额充值